Resumo: |
The purpose of this study was to investigate the way the teacher conceives a transition between the developed arithmetical concepts to an introduction of algebraic representation in the first grades of Elementary School and also which are the actions that he or she will unleash in order for this transition or passage to happen. So, the teacher s conceptions were researched as for the problem elaboration of additive and multiplicative structures, as well as competences related to the solving of certain problem and its algebraic representation as basis in a simple linear equation. For such, the theoretical foundation used was the Conceptual Fields Theory from Gerard Vernaud, focusing specifically on the Additive and Multiplicative Conceptual Fields, and also the ideas from Ponte (1992) and Tall & Vinner (1981). The research methodological approach is qualitative, making use of statistical instruments to show the data analyzed. As for the purpose it is descriptive with diagnostic outlining, having as a diagnosing tool an inquiry. For the data survey, two kinds of inquiries, being one for the teachers working in the first grades of Elementary School and other for students of the teaching credential course in Pedagogy. These inquiries correspond to three different parts, being, (1) Profile, (2) Conceptions and (3) Competences. The analysis of the obtained result was done quantitative and qualitatively and following the same order in which the tools were composed. The results showed that the teachers conceive problems related to additive structures to groups of Composition and Transformation of two measures. For the multiplicative structures the problems were elaborated basically of quaternary structures. In relation to the competences, the subjects are more familiar and have more familiarity when dealing with arithmetical representations, having a complex competence in relation to the algebraic focus that might be classified as an elementary competence |
